Crown Forklift Parts - The Crown corporation was founded in 1945 by two brothers, Allen A. Dicke and the late Carl H. Dicke. Carl's son and Chairman Emeritus, James F. Dicke, joined the family business later that same year. At present, his son, James F. Dicke II, is Chairman and CEO. James F. Dicke III, serves as the company President today, becoming the fourth generation of the Dicke descendants to maintain this position.

Now an globally diversified corporation, Crown initially created temperature controls for coal burning furnaces, servicing a small client base. The assembly of these control items took place in a former hardware store stationed in New Bremen, Fremont, where Crown's headquarters presently remain.

By the year 1949, Crown shifted into the production of rotators for antenna due the increased fascination with televisions at the time. The product was proficient at improving the image and reception quality. The company's lucrative move enabled them to become a leading maker of units until 2001. The company ceased production in October after a decline in the worldwide demand for television antenna rotators.

Crown before long diversified its production to include the repair of mechanized and electrical components for private and government use in the early 1950's. Following several profitable bids inside a brief period of time, the company had developed a respectable business in this field.

With such versatility and success, Crown was able to diversify its production to include material handling equipment. Crown began the assembly of forklifts and lift vehicles in 1957. The company believed the market required a smaller line of first-class quality lift trucks. Crown promptly fashioned an exceptional range of modern equipment and swiftly evolved into the most rapidly evolving materials handling company with its range of merchandise.

By 1966, Crown had ventured into the overseas materials handling marketplaces by opening up shop in Sydney, Australia. Sydney is at this time a regional headquarters for Crown for all Pacific Asian sales, marketing, and services. Crown remains an unwavering industry leader these days, supported by exceptional service, solid sales and strong manufacturing operations.

Two years later, Crown had moved into the European markets by buying up an Irish manufacturing plant from a German Company, Steinbock. There they started to make PTH hand pallet trucks. Later on that same year, Crown began their first London operation situated close by Heathrow Airport. The sales and service operation of Crown's comprehensive lift truck line was available in the UK by the end of the decade. In the early 1970's, Crown expanded and began marketing and advertising forklifts across Europe through autonomous sellers.

Currently, Crown manufactures an enormous fleet of electric lift trucks. The company's supplier network, situated in key global markets, consists of both Crown-owned and independently-owned dealers. They are accountable for managing the company's product sales and service.

There is Corporate facilities in Munich, Germany and in New Bremen Fremont, which provide promotional sales and nationwide advertising support to all of their sellers and sales personnel. Crown sellers and sales personnel are trained in-house in numerous disciplines to ensure the utmost reliability and service. The Munich office was launched in the 1980's and provides purchasing, advertising and marketing, engineering and design functions for India, Africa, the Middle East along with Europe. The diverse relations of global sellers and Crown-owned dealers effectively operate in nearly 100 overseas city environments.

Crown has established 6 manufacturing locations in the United States that consist of: New Knoxville; Celina, Fremont; Greencastle, Indiana; Kinston, North Carolina; Fort Loramie, Fremont; and New Bremen, Fremont. Serving their expanding overseas markets, Crown has production facilities in Sydney, Australia (since 1966); Queretaro, Mexico (since 1973); Roding, Germany (since 1986); and Suzhou, China (since 2006). Crown also owns branch sales and service center operations in more than 30 locations in the USA. International branch sales and service center operations consist of locations in Singapore, New Zealand, the Netherlands, Korea, Malaysia, England, Germany, Belgium and Australia.

Through its numerous clientele around the world, Crown has built an outstanding reputation as a producer of forward-thinking, safe and dependable machines. The company has been awarded more than 50 prominent design awards and the products that Crown develops continues to attain credit for modernization and top design excellence. For example, in the 1970's, Crown's introduction of the side-stance design proved exciting and unparalleled by materials handling experts. Today, this design has acquired popular acceptance and earned a Design of the Decade award from the International Design Society of America. Once again, more than thirty years later, the 5200S Series Reach Truck is another market first, providing the operator with many comfort options to lean, sit or stand, along with its unequaled productivity capability.
